Modification a partir d'un gridview / vb.net

Fermé
nino - 28 mars 2009 à 00:49
 pedriti - 14 avril 2009 à 02:11
Bonjour,
apres avoir affiché des informations dans un gridview, je voudrais le faire passer en mode edition pour effectuer des modifications sur la base de données.
Je travaille sous visual studio 2008, j'arrive a faire les modifications sur le gridview lorsque je la parametre directement a travers le design, en l'asociant a un controle sqldatasource, cependant je souhaiterais le controler a partir d'un code vb, j'ai insere donc un gridview vide, et dans la partie code, voilà ce que j'ai mis:

Dim SqlQuery As String = "TexteRequeteSQL"
Dim ds As New System.Data.DataSet
Dim MaConnexion As New System.Data.SqlClient.SqlConnection("TexteChainedeConnexion")
MaConnexion.Open()
Dim DA As New System.Data.SqlClient.SqlDataAdapter(SqlQuery, MaConnexion)
DA.Fill(ds, "utilisateur")
MaConnexion.Close()
GridView1.DataSource = ds
GridView1.AutoGenerateColumns = True
GridView1.AutoGenerateEditButton = True
GridView1.AllowPaging = True
GridView1.DataBind()

le resultat s'affiche lors de l'execution avec le bouton modifier, mais le gridview ne passe pas en mode edition, est ce quelqu'un pourrait-il m'aider.

j'ai vu qu'il etait necessaire d'associer un handler
AddHandler GridView1.RowEditing, AddressOf NomMethode

mais je ne sais pas quoi mettre dans la methode

je vous remercie pour vos reponses, elles me seront d'une grande utilité.

1 réponse

GridView1.EditIndex = e.NewEditIndex
GridView1.DataBind()

j'espère que j'ai bien répondu à ta question
0